Conversion Formula
mol/m³ = mmol/dL × 10
About Millimoles per decilitre
The millimole per decilitre (mmol/dL) equals 10 mol/m³, a transitional unit in US clinical chemistry when reporting analytes that were historically stated in mg/dL but are converting to SI. Blood glucose in SI: 5.0 mmol/L = 0.5 mmol/dL; this unit is rarely used in practice but appears in some conversion tables. 1 mmol/dL = 10 mmol/L.
About Moles per cubic metre
The mole per cubic metre (mol/m³) is the SI coherent unit of molar concentration. It is numerically equal to mmol/L (millimolar), the dominant clinical chemistry unit. Air at STP contains ≈44.6 mol/m³ total; ocean seawater NaCl ≈ 470 mol/m³. 1 mol/m³ = 1 mmol/L = 10⁻³ mol/L.
